WebFor the purposes of Bush Fires Regulations 1954 - Regulation 24C (3), the bush fire behaviour index must be worked out —. (a) using the “CSIRO Grassland Fire Spread Model”; and. (b) using the following input variables —. (i) for fuel condition — “cut/grazed grassland”; (ii) for fuel load — 4.5 tonnes per hectare. WebOct 24, 2024 · Flame dimensions reflect the rate of energy released by a spreading fire (Fig. 1).As the rate of energy released per unit area of the flame front increases, due to a faster spread rate and/or a higher quantity of volatilized fuel, so does the volume and dimensions of the flame front (i.e., the height, length and depth).
